Comparable Sales
Recent eBay 'Sold' listings for this specific 1996 Jim Carey figure typically range from $15 to $22 plus shipping depending on card crispness. Common SLU figures from this era often sell for $10, but goalie figures with masks generally command a small premium.
Description
Vintage 1996 Kenner Starting Lineup (SLU) NHL action figure featuring Washington Capitals star goaltender Jim Carey ('The Netminder'). This collectible 1996 Edition set includes the fully articulated Jim Carey figure in his blue screamin' eagle jersey, goalie pads, glove, blocker, stick, a removable goalie mask, and an exclusive SkyBox Impact trading card. Item No. 68860.

Selling Tips
Use keywords: 'Vintage 1996', 'Jim Carey Capitals', 'Starting Lineup NHL', 'Vezina Trophy'. Mention 'MOC' (Mint on Card) or 'New in Box'. Take a clear photo of the back of the card to show the player bio. Ship in a box, never a bubble mailer, to avoid crushing the plastic blister.
